How to Find Recalled Peanut Butter Products in Chicago

The FDA maintains an active Enforcement Reports database that lists all recalled peanut butter products by distribution area, including Illinois. To check if a specific brand or product was sold in Chicago, visit FDA.gov/safety/recalls and filter by product type (peanut butter) and state (Illinois). Recall notices typically include the exact cities and retailers affected. You can also contact the Chicago Department of Public Health at (312) 744-9000 to ask if recalled items reached your neighborhood. Where Chicago Retailers Report Recalled Products

Major retailers operating in Chicago—including grocery chains, convenience stores, and food distributors—are legally required by the FDA to remove recalled peanut butter from shelves within 24-48 hours of notification. The FDA's Enforcement Reports page lists which stores received shipments of recalled batches. You can also check recall notices on manufacturer websites and call individual stores directly to confirm a product was pulled from inventory. If you purchased peanut butter before the recall, keep your receipt and check the lot number or UPC code against the official recall notice to determine if your jar is affected.
